Saving energy brings rewards. By upgrading your home to be more energy-efficient, you can access various rebates, credits, and other benefits. This interactive, extensive database organizes these incentives by state.
Government agencies and some utility companies offer discounts for energy-efficient upgrades. For instance, you might receive a discount on CFL bulbs or a rebate for installing solar panels. The availability of these incentives varies based on location and what is offered.
DSIRE.org covers all energy-related incentives and policies across the U.S. and its territories. The site’s homepage features an interactive map. Hover over your state to view the available policies, then click for a complete list with brief descriptions and links for further details. You can also search by area code.
The full list of policies can be filtered to help you narrow down your options. You can filter by technology, categories, coverage area, and more. This database is managed by the Clean Energy Technology Center at N.C. State University, with funding from the Department of Energy. Federal incentives are also available directly from the homepage.
